10463953 | Alexanian AR, Bamburg JR: Neuronal survival activity of s100betabeta is enhanced by calcineurin inhibitors and requires activation of NF-kappaB. FASEB J. 1999 Sep;13(12):1611-20. Cypermethrin, a direct and highly specific calcineurin inhibitor, mimicked the immunophilin ligands in its neurotrophic effect. |

7531976 | Richter A, Davies DE, Alexander P: Growth inhibitory effects of FK506 and cyclosporin A independent of inhibition of calcineurin. Biochem Pharmacol. 1995 Jan 31;49(3):367-73. The role of calcineurin in CyA- or FK506-induced growth inhibition was investigated using the synthetic pyrethroid insecticides: cypermethrin, deltamethrin and fenvalerate, which are known calcineurin inhibitors. |

17950843 | MacMillan D, Currie S, McCarron JG: FK506-binding protein (FKBP12) regulates ryanodine receptor-evoked Ca2+ release in colonic but not aortic smooth muscle. Cell Calcium. 2008 Jun;43(6):539-49. Epub 2007 Oct 24. In aorta, although RyR3 (the main isoform), FKBP12 and calcineurin were each present, RyR-mediated Ca (2+) release was unaffected by either FK506, rapamycin or the calcineurin inhibitors cypermethrin and okadaic acid in single voltage clamped aortic myocytes. |

10898953 | Mukerjee N, McGinnis KM, Park YH, Gnegy ME, Wang KK: Caspase-mediated proteolytic activation of calcineurin in thapsigargin-mediated apoptosis in SH-SY5Y neuroblastoma cells. Arch Biochem Biophys. 2000 Jul 15;379(2):337-43. Last, calcineurin inhibitors FK506 and cypermethrin provided partial protection against thapsigargin-mediated apoptosis, suggesting that calcineurin overactivation contributes to thapsigargin-induced apoptosis. |

20139366 | Rosado JA, Pariente JA, Salido GM, Redondo PC: SERCA2b activity is regulated by cyclophilins in human platelets. . Arterioscler Thromb Vasc Biol. 2010 Mar;30(3):419-25. Epub 2010 Feb 5. Cypermethrin, a non-CsA-related calcineurin inhibitor, did not alter SERCA2b activity. |

17166943 | Ahn HS, Kim SE, Choi BH, Choi JS, Kim MJ, Rhie DJ, Yoon SH, Jo YH, Kim MS, Sung KW, Kwon OJ, Hahn SJ: Calcineurin-independent inhibition of KV1.3 by FK-506 (tacrolimus): a novel pharmacological property. Am J Physiol Cell Physiol. 2007 May;292(5):C1714-22. Epub 2006 Dec 13. Other calcineurin inhibitors (cypermethrin or calcineurin autoinhibitory peptide) alone had no effect on the amplitude or kinetics of K (V) 1.3. |

18093324 | Johnson AS, Garcia DM: Carbachol-mediated pigment granule dispersion in retinal pigment epithelium requires Ca2+ and calcineurin. BMC Cell Biol. 2007 Dec 19;8:53. The calcineurin inhibitor cypermethrin blocked carbachol-induced dispersion; whereas, two protein kinase C inhibitors (staurosporine and bisindolylmaleimide II) failed to block carbachol-induced dispersion, and the protein kinase C activator phorbol 12- 13- failed to elicit dispersion. |
